CNX Recruitment is seeking an experienced Health & Safety Advisor for a well-established construction fit-out client across Scotland. This role offers a competitive salary between £38k to £45k, depending on experience, along with 32 days of annual leave and career development opportunities.
The position involves guiding multiple sites on Health & Safety legislation and conducting inspections. Ideal candidates will have a NEBOSH Certificate and at least three years of advisory experience. Join a growing organisation committed to continuous improvement and safety.

How to prepare for a job interview at CNX Recruitment
✨Know Your NEBOSH Inside Out
Make sure you’re well-versed in the NEBOSH Certificate content. Brush up on key legislation and best practices in health and safety, especially as they relate to construction. Being able to discuss specific scenarios where you've applied this knowledge will impress your interviewers.
✨Showcase Your Advisory Experience
Prepare examples from your past roles where you successfully advised on health and safety matters. Highlight situations where your guidance led to improved safety outcomes or compliance. This will demonstrate your practical experience and ability to make a real impact across multiple sites.
✨Understand the Company Culture
Research the client’s values and commitment to continuous improvement and safety. Tailor your responses to show how your personal values align with theirs. This will help you stand out as a candidate who not only has the skills but also fits well within their organisational culture.
✨Prepare Questions for Them
Think of insightful questions to ask during the interview. Inquire about their current health and safety challenges or how they measure success in this role. This shows your genuine interest in the position and helps you assess if it’s the right fit for you too.
